The Importance of Prayer

Prayer, or Salah, is one of the Five Pillars of Islam and serves as a direct link between the believer and Allah. Performing prayers at their designated times enhances their spiritual significance and encourages mindfulness. Heres a brief overview of the five daily prayers

Fajr in De Smet
Fajr is the predawn prayer and is performed before sunrise in De Smet. It marks the beginning of the day for Muslims and is a time for reflection and gratitude. Our website provides precise Fajr prayer times, ensuring you can start your day with devotion.

Sunrise in De Smet
The time of sunrise in De Smet is significant because it marks the end of Fajr time. After this period, Muslims will transition into their daily activities. Knowing the exact time of sunrise helps in planning your morning routine around your prayers.

Dhuhr in De Smet
Dhuhr, the noon prayer, is performed after the sun has passed its zenith. This prayer provides a spiritual break in the middle of the day, allowing individuals to refocus and reconnect with their faith. Asr in De Smet
